在网页设计中,图片的展示效果对于整体的美观和用户体验至关重要,而CSS作为网页设计中不可或缺的技术,可以轻松地调整图片的大小,使其更好地适应页面布局,本文将详细介绍如何使用CSS设置图片大小,帮助大家更好地掌握这一技巧。
图片大小的基本概念
在讲解CSS图片大小之前,我们先来了解一下图片大小的基本概念,图片大小通常指的是图片的宽度和高度,单位为像素(px),在网页中,图片大小直接影响着页面布局和加载速度。
使用CSS设置图片大小的方法
1、直接设置宽度和高度
在CSS中,我们可以通过width和height属性直接设置图片的宽度和高度。
img {
width: 200px;
height: 150px;
}这段代码表示将所有img标签的图片宽度设置为200px,高度设置为150px,需要注意的是,如果只设置宽度或高度,另一个属性会自动按比例缩放。
2、使用max-width和max-height设置最大值
我们希望图片在不超过某个最大值的情况下,保持原始宽高比例,这时,可以使用max-width和max-height属性。
img {
max-width: 200px;
max-height: 150px;
}这段代码表示图片的宽度不会超过200px,高度不会超过150px,且会保持原始宽高比例。
3、使用百分比设置图片大小
在某些情况下,我们希望图片的大小能根据父元素的尺寸自动调整,这时,可以使用百分比来设置图片的宽度和高度。
img {
width: 50%;
height: auto;
}这段代码表示图片宽度为父元素宽度的50%,高度自动按比例缩放。
以下是如何具体操作CSS图片大小的详细步骤:
操作步骤
1、选择图片
我们需要选择一张合适的图片,在选择图片时,要考虑图片的用途、质量、大小等因素,建议使用清晰、尺寸适中的图片。
2、将图片添加到HTML中
将图片添加到HTML中,可以使用以下代码:
<img src="image.jpg" alt="描述">
src属性表示图片的路径,alt属性用于描述图片内容,有利于搜索引擎优化。
3、编写CSS样式
我们需要编写CSS样式来设置图片大小,以下是一个简单的例子:
/* 假设图片位于一个class为pic的div中 */
.pic img {
width: 200px;
height: 150px;
}4、应用CSS样式
将编写的CSS样式应用到HTML中,有以下几种方法:
(1)内联样式:直接在HTML标签中添加style属性,如下所示:
<img src="image.jpg" alt="描述" style="width: 200px; height: 150px;">
(2)内部样式:在HTML文件的<head>标签中添加<style>标签,如下所示:
<head>
<style>
.pic img {
width: 200px;
height: 150px;
}
</style>
</head>(3)外部样式:将CSS样式编写在一个独立的.css文件中,然后在HTML文件的<head>标签中引入,如下所示:
<head> <link rel="stylesheet" href="style.css"> </head>
注意事项
1、图片版权问题:在使用图片时,要确保拥有图片的合法使用权,避免侵犯他人版权。
2、网页加载速度:图片大小会影响网页加载速度,为了提高用户体验,建议对图片进行压缩和优化。
3、响应式设计:在制作响应式网页时,要考虑不同设备屏幕尺寸,合理设置图片大小。
4、兼容性问题:不同浏览器对CSS样式的支持程度不同,可能导致图片显示效果不一致,在编写CSS时,要注意兼容性问题。
通过以上详细操作,相信大家已经掌握了使用CSS设置图片大小的技巧,在实际应用中,我们可以根据页面布局和需求,灵活调整图片大小,使网页更加美观、实用,希望大家能在实践中不断探索和进步,创作出更多优秀的网页作品。

